1. Hematoma - correct answer -Larger blood vessels are ruptured
and the internal bleeding forms a 'lump'
2. Mottling - correct answer -Occurs when skin takes on a
blotched purple appearance and is a sign of shock
(hypoperfusion)
3. Neurogenic shock S/S - correct answer -Interruption of nervous
system's control over the diameter of the blood vessels. Blood
vessels dilate, patient's blood pressure falls, and bradycardic
4. Control for any open injury: - correct answer -controlling
external bleeding, then manually stabilizing the injury site,
applying a sterile dressing and assessing distal perfusion and
pulse, motor and sensory functions (PMS), then stabilizing the
injury with an appropriate splint.

5. subcutaneous emphysema (crepitus) - correct answer -Air
escapes into the tissues, dissects fascial planes under the skin
and accumulates making areas appear puffy. Slight finger
pressure produces a crackling sound and feel. Lightly dot the
area
6. tension pneumothorax - correct answer -Air fills the pleural
space and progressively collapses the lung. In the process, the
vena cavae are compressed and blood return to the heart is
reduced (clinically manifesting in JVD as blood backs up into
systemic venous system)
7. Hemothorax - correct answer -Blood fills the pleural space.
8. -Breath sounds are decreased or absent on affected side
9. -jugular veins collapse instead of distention due to blood
volume being lost into the chest cavity
10. Posterior hip dislocation - correct answer -Flexed hip joint
and internal rotation of thigh
11. Anterior hip dislocation - correct answer -Limb is in opposite
position, extended straight out, externally rotated and pointing
away from the midline of the body
